System Integration vs. API Integration: Which is Right for Your Business?

As digital transformation reshapes industries, businesses face the challenge of connecting various systems and applications. System integration and API integration are two key strategies that help unify software, streamline workflows, and boost efficiency. But which one is best for your business? This article breaks down the differences, benefits, and use cases for each, providing guidance for companies navigating their digital integration needs.
What is System Integration?
System integration is the process of linking various systems and software applications within an organization to work as a single, unified platform. Through system integration, businesses can eliminate data silos, automate workflows, and access comprehensive insights. Typically, system integration involves connecting key platforms like CRM, ERP, eCommerce, and HR systems.
Benefits of System Integration:
- Improved Efficiency: Eliminates redundant tasks and speeds up operations.
- Data Consistency: Ensures data accuracy across platforms, reducing errors.
- Streamlined Processes: Unifies operations, allowing departments to work seamlessly together.
When to Use System Integration: System integration is ideal for companies managing multiple core systems that need to communicate consistently. It’s often used when organizations want to centralize operations, automate workflows, and improve data management.
What is API Integration?
API integration, on the other hand, connects individual applications through Application Programming Interfaces (APIs). APIs enable real-time data sharing and interaction between apps, allowing businesses to expand functionality without completely merging systems. API integration is common in eCommerce, social media, and payment processing, where businesses need specific functionalities like real-time data exchange and third-party connections.
Benefits of API Integration:
- Real-Time Data Access: Provides live data for better decision-making.
- Flexibility and Scalability: Easily adds new apps or updates integrations as needed.
- Enhanced Customer Experience: Allows for fast, personalized services, especially in customer-facing applications.
When to Use API Integration: API integration is best for companies looking to connect specific applications without overhauling entire systems. It’s also ideal for businesses that need flexibility, such as eCommerce platforms connecting with third-party providers for shipping, payment, or CRM.
System Integration vs. API Integration: Key Differences
| Feature | System Integration | API Integration |
| Purpose | Connects core business systems | Connects individual applications |
| Scope | Broad, covers multiple platforms | Narrower, focuses on specific functions |
| Data Consistency | Ensures data is consistent across systems | Enables real-time data exchange |
| Scalability | Limited; best for large-scale systems | Highly scalable and flexible |
| Complexity | Higher setup and maintenance
Requirements |
Easier to set up and manage |
How to Choose Between System Integration and API Integration
Choosing between system integration and API integration depends on your business needs, resources, and the complexity of your operations. Here’s a guide to help:
Assess Your Current Systems
Identify what systems need to be connected. If you’re working with a full tech stack, system integration might be the best fit. For simpler connections between apps, API integration offers flexibility.
Define Integration Goals
Consider what you want to achieve: increased productivity, real-time data access, or a complete operational overhaul. System integration centralizes operations, while API integration enhances specific functions.
Evaluate Long-Term Scalability
If you plan to add more applications or scale quickly, API integration offers greater flexibility, allowing you to connect new tools seamlessly. System integration, on the other hand, is often more stable for businesses with established, large-scale operations.
Consider Costs and Resources
System integration may require more resources for implementation and maintenance, while API integration can be more cost-effective, especially for smaller businesses or startups.
When to Use System Integration vs. API Integration
eCommerce Businesses
eCommerce companies benefit greatly from API integration, connecting inventory management, payment gateways, and shipping providers for real-time updates and customer-facing operations.
ERP and CRM Systems
Businesses managing ERP and CRM systems often choose system integration to maintain consistent data across all departments, creating a seamless flow from sales to customer support.
Digital Marketing Tools
For digital marketing, API integration enables connection with social media, analytics tools, and email marketing platforms, improving customer outreach and tracking campaign performance.
Financial Services
System integration is valuable for financial firms that rely on secure, interconnected data flow across accounting, customer management, and compliance systems.
Pros and Cons of System Integration vs. API Integration
System Integration Pros:
- Comprehensive data management
- Streamlined cross-departmental workflows
System Integration Cons:
- Higher implementation costs
- More complex setup and maintenance
API Integration Pros:
- Quick, flexible connections
- Lower initial cost and easy scalability
API Integration Cons:
- May not provide full data consistency across systems
- Requires regular updates for new applications
How System Integration and API Integration Complement Each Other
Many businesses use both system integration and API integration to optimize different aspects of their operations. For example, an organization may integrate its core CRM and ERP platforms while using APIs to connect to external applications like social media or payment processors. This hybrid approach combines the stability of system integration with the flexibility of API integration.
Choosing the Right Integration Strategy
Both system integration and API integration offer unique benefits, and the right choice depends on your business’s needs, resources, and long-term goals. For companies in Malaysia focused on digital transformation, leveraging the power of both can unlock new efficiencies, enable better data management, and support growth.
Curious about which integration strategy is right for you? At Searchneasy, we offer comprehensive system integration and API integration solutions tailored to fit your business needs. Our expert team will help you build a streamlined, connected system that enhances efficiency and growth.
Contact us today to discover how Searchneasy’s integration solutions can transform your operations and support your digital transformation goals. Let’s simplify your integration journey together!
